v8.2.4227
Nightly Vim Windows build snapshots (more information).

If you do not know what to use, use the 32bit installer (use the signed one, if available).

Signed releases will occasionally be provided on a best effort approach.

Changes:

  • 8.2.4227: Vim9: using "lockvar!" in :def function does not work
  • 8.2.4226: filter-map test fails
  • 8.2.4225: Vim9: depth argument of :lockvar not parsed in :def function
  • 8.2.4224: Vim9: no error when using a number for map() second argument
  • 8.2.4223: long/int compiler warnings; function arguments swapped
  • 8.2.4222: MS-Windows: clumsy way to suppress progress on CI
  • 8.2.4221: some functions in normal.c are very long
  • 8.2.4220: MS-Windows: some old compiler support remains
